#8d1b0a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#8d1b0a is composed of 55.3% red, 10.6% green and 3.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 80.9% magenta, 92.9% yellow and 44.7% black. It has a hue angle of 7.8 degrees, a saturation of 86.8% and a lightness of 29.6%. #8d1b0a color hex could be obtained by blending #ff3614 with #1b0000. Closest websafe color is: #993300.

#8d1b0a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#8d1b0a has RGB values of R:141, G:27, B:10 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.81, Y:0.93, K:0.45. Its decimal value is 9247498.

Shades and Tints of #8d1b0a

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0d0201 is the darkest color, while #fffaf9 is the lightest one.

Tones of #8d1b0a

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#4d4a4a is the less saturated color, while #931704 is the most saturated one.
